Written Answers. - Driving Test Statistics.

Helen Keogh

Question:

50 Ms Keogh asked the Minister for the Environment the number of drivers who applied for a first time driving test in 1994; and the percentage of those who passed the test on their first attempt. [13528/95]

Helen Keogh

Question:

86 Ms Keogh asked the Minister for the Environment the number of drivers who applied for a first time driving test in 1994; and the percentage of those who passed the test on their first attempt. [13531/95]

I propose to take Questions Nos. 50 and 86 together.

In all, there were 109,759 applications for driving tests in 1994. A breakdown of these between first time and non-first time applications is not available. Analysis of test results shows that of those who undertook the test in 1994, 58.5 per cent or 52,316 were first time applicants. Of these, 51.4 per cent were successful.
